Actions personnalisées

Windows Installer fournit de nombreuses actions intégrées pour effectuer le processus d’installation. Pour obtenir la liste de ces actions, consultez les informations de référence sur les actions standard.

Les actions standard sont suffisantes pour exécuter une installation dans la plupart des cas. Toutefois, il existe des situations où le développeur d’un package d’installation trouve nécessaire d’écrire une action personnalisée. Par exemple :

  • Pendant l’installation, vous souhaitez lancer un exécutable installé sur l’ordinateur de l’utilisateur ou en cours d’installation avec l’application.
  • Vous souhaitez appeler des fonctions spéciales lors d’une installation qui sont définies dans une bibliothèque de liens dynamiques (DLL).
  • Vous souhaitez utiliser du texte de script littéral et des fonctions écrits dans les langages de développement Microsoft Visual Basic Scripting Edition ou Microsoft JScript lors d’une installation.
  • Vous souhaitez différer l’exécution de certaines actions jusqu’au moment où le script d’installation est en cours d’exécution.
  • Vous souhaitez ajouter des informations d’heure et de progression à un contrôle ProgressBar et à un contrôle de texte TimeRemaining.

Les sections suivantes décrivent les actions personnalisées et comment les incorporer dans un package d’installation :